1.The Empirical Study on mtDNA4834 Deletion in Mimetic Aging Model Rat’s Cochlear
Journal of Audiology and Speech Pathology 2014;(2):165-168
Objective To study the effect of Shenqiwan and vitamin E on mtDNA 4834 deletion in a mimetic aging rat model .Methods Forty rats three months old ,were randomly divided into four groups :group A ,which was treated with hypodermic 5 % D -galactose for 8 weeks ,and group B (shenqiwan group ,n=10) which was treated daily with Shenqiwan for 2 weeks after hypodermic 5 % D -galactose for 6 weeks ,group C (vitamin E group ,n = 10) which were treated daily with Vitamin E for 2 weeks after hypodermic 5 % D -galactose for 6 weeks ,group D were given saline only .Auditory brainstem response (ABR) was used to detect the hearing thresh-old of rats before and after the treatment .The inner ear tissue was harvested and mitochondrial DNA was amplified to identify the 4834 bp deletion mutation by nested primer polymerase chain reaction (nested PCR) technique .Re-sults The threshold of ABR in the group A ,B and C were significant higher than that in group D .However the difference in shift of ABR threshold between group A ,B ,C and group D was not significant .The mtDNA4834 de-letion rate in three modeled groups (group A ,B ,C) was significant high than that of in group D .There was statis-tically significant difference between the treated group (group B ,C) and the model group (group A) on mtDNA4834 deletion in cochlea ,but the difference between the treated groups on mtDNA 4834 deletion in cochlea was not statistically significant .Conclusion Shenqiwan and vitamin E can reduce the aging induced mtDNA 4834 deletion in aging rats inner ear .
2.Investigation on body composition among children and adolescents in Dalian
Yang LIU ; Yanjun ZHANG ; Fei XU
International Journal of Pediatrics 2016;43(3):244-247,256
Objective To explore the development regularities and characteristics of child and adoles-cent body composition in Dalian,to provide scientific basis for their healthy growth and basic evidence for nutri-tional status and healthcare,and to accumulate dynamic date for evaluation of children's growth and development in the future.Methods Two primary schools、two secondary schools and one high school in Dalian were en-rolled,where four classes were taken from each grade,and 2 027students aged from 6-18 years were systematical-ly collected.The collected students were given height and weight tests,and body composition was examined with bioelectrical impedance analysis.Overweight and obesity were determined by body fat percent.Results (1 ) Height,weight,body fat percent,fat mass,lean body mass,muscles,bone mass,BMI and basal metabolism rate of the students increased from 6-18 years in Dalian,and the growth curves of boys and girls appear rising tenden-cy,while the percentage of total body water decreased.(2)The muscles,lean body mass and basal metabolism rate were obvious sex differences among all the age groups,and the others were sex difference in part of age. Body fat percent and fat mass of girls were greater than those of boys,while the other indexes of boys were grea-ter.(3)The obesity rate of girls in Dalian was 35.7%,while the boys'was 16.7%.Conclusion (1 )The find-ings were consistent with the growth characteristics of adolescent boys and girls aged 6-18 years in Dalian.(2) The muscles,lean body mass and basal metabolism rate were obvious sex differences among all the age groups, and the others were sex difference in part of age.(3)The obesity rate of students in Dalian was higher than the government standard.
3.Expression of androgen receptor in breast cancer and its prognostic significance
Xiaochun FEI ; Haiyan XU ; Ningning YAN ; Yingchun XU ; Fengchun ZHANG
Journal of Shanghai Jiaotong University(Medical Science) 2017;37(5):632-636
Objective · To investigate the expression of androgen receptor (AR) in human breast cancer and its prognostic significance. Methods · A total of 183 female patients with breast cancer were selected. The expression of AR in breast cancer tissues was detected by immunohistochemical staining. The relationship of AR expression with the clinicopathological characteristics was analyzed. Survival analysis of AR gene expression by an online database (Kmplot) was also performed. Results · The positive rate of AR expression was 47.5% and was significantly higher in grade 1 and grade 2 group than that in grade 3 group (57.6% vs 25.0%, P<0.05). Breast cancer patients with estrogen receptor, progesterone receptor and P53 positive expression had significantly increased AR levels (P<0.05). AR expression were significantly higher in patients with luminal type as compared withthose in patients with human epidermal growth factor receptor-2 (HER2) positive and patients with triple negative breast cancer (51.7% vs 31.6%,P<0.05). Kaplan-Meier curves identified that AR gene expression was positively correlated with relapse-free survival, overall survival and distant metastasis-free survivalof breast cancer patients (P<0.05). Conclusion · The breast cancer patients with AR positive expression have a better prognosis, which suggests that inhibitors of AR pathway may be a treatment option for breast cancer.
4.Nationwide intercomparison of 226Ra,232Th and 40K for soil and building material by γ-spectrometry analyses in 2008
Fei TUO ; Cuihua XU ; Jing ZHANG ; Qing ZHANG ; Wenhong LI
Chinese Journal of Radiological Medicine and Protection 2010;30(3):343-345
Objective To assess the accuracy and precision of γ-spectrometry analysis, and to obtain accurate and valid measurement results in the middle term and long term. Methods A nationwide intercomparison on gamma-ray spectrometry measurement of activity concentration of 226Ra, 232Th and 40K in soil and building material was organized by National Institute for Radiological Protection( NIRP) , China CDC. Results 15 laboratories participated in this intercomparison, with 13 laboratories produced acceptable results. Only 2 laboratories were classified as " not acceptable" , including one for inappropriate accuracy in determination of 40K and another for inappropriate precision determination of 226Ra in both kinds of the samples. Through comment and discussion, the second round intercomparison got satisfactory results. Conclusions The overall measurement results of samples for intercomparison are in close agreement with the reference values. Most of the laboratories involved in the intercomparison have good ability in γ-spectrometry analysis.
5.Long-term clinical observation of anterior allogenic iliac graft in treatment of thoracolumbar fractures
Fei LUO ; Tianyong HOU ; Zehua ZHANG ; Jinsong ZHANG ; Jianzhong XU
Chinese Journal of Trauma 2012;28(6):509-512
Objective To evaluate the long-term clinical efficacy of iliac bone block allograft in anterior reconstruction of thoracolumbar fractures.Methods A follow-up study was carried out on 93 patients with thoracolumbar fractures treated by anterior decompression and interbody fusion with iliac bone block allograft from February 2004 to March 2007.The radiographic and clinical outcomes were retrospectively assessed.Results Sixty-six patients were followed up for 60-97 months (mean,78 months).The effective interbody fusion rate was 100%,with the fusion time of 6-12 months (mean,10 months).The Cobb' s angle corrected from pre-operative (21.6 ± 8.3)° to post-operative (5.8 ±5.2)°,but when the infusion became effective,the angle showed average loss of 2.4°.All the 66 patients were associated with various degrees of neurological deficiency,but the patients with incomplete nerve dysfunction obtained different degree of recovery.Conclusions Iliac bone block allograft is effective in reconstruction of spinal anterior-middle column stability with the aid of internal fixation instruments.Thereby,it may be a potential alternative to autograft in the treatment of thoracolumbar fractures and can attain early and late stage persistent spinal stability.
6.The protective effect of sufentanil postconditioning on myocardial ischemia-reperfusion injury in rats
Yan ZHANG ; Xinhai WU ; Fei HUANG ; Xianghui XU ; Xiaohui ZHANG
The Journal of Practical Medicine 2015;31(15):2440-2442
Objective To evaluate the effect of sufentanil postconditioning on myocardial ischemia-reperfusion injury in rats, and to investigate the possible mechanism. Methods Thirty male Sprague-Dawley ratswere randomly divided into 5 groups (n = 6 each): sham group (group S), I/R group (group I/R), low dose of sufentanil postconditioning group (group SL), high dose of sufentanil postconditioning group (group SH) andsufentanil postconditioning plus wortmannin group (group WM). Different drugs were injected before reperfusion: normal saline (NS) and sufentanil 1 μg/kg in group SL, NS and sufentanil 3 μg /kg in group SH, wortmannin 15 μg/kg andsufentanil 1 μg/kgin group WM, and NS in group S and I/R. At the end of reperfusion, artery blood was collected for assessment of plasma cTnI concentration; And the heart was harvested for determination of infarct size (IS) and area at risk (AAR). Results Compared with group S, cTnI concentration was increasedin the rest groups (P< 0.01); Compared with group I/R, cTnI concentration was decreased in group SL, SH and WM, while IS/AAR reduced in group SL and SH (P < 0.01); Compared with group SL, cTnI concentration and IS/AAR were decreased in group SH while increased in group WM (P <0.01). Conclusion Sufentanil postconditioning could attenuate myocardial ischemia-reperfusion injury in rats, and the mechanism involved PI3K related pathway.
7.Construction of mouse interleukin-10 recombinant adenovirus vector and gene modification for dendritic cells
Fei XU ; Chuanhui CHEN ; Yaoguang LIN ; Wei ZHANG
Chinese Journal of Tissue Engineering Research 2010;14(5):848-853
BACKGROUND: Few reports concern the effects of dendritic cells-a kind of antigen presenting cells, and interleukin-10 (IL-10) on airway hyperreactivity or inflammation. OBJECTIVE: To construct mice IL-10 recombinant adenovirus vector Ad-mIL-10 to acquire the dendritic cells modified by mIL-10, which can provide a foundation for the further study. METHODS: Mouse IL-10 (mIL-10) gene comprise of enzyme cutting spot was synthesized according to the mIL-10 gene sequence and multiclone spot of adenovirus vector, connected to pMD18-T vector and sequenced. MIL-10 was subcloned to BD Adeno-X~(TM) vector, packed and augmented in HEK 293 cells, following determine the protein expression, and the vector was transfected to mice bone marrow-derived dendritic cells. RESULTS AND CONCLUSION: Recombinant adenovirus vector Ad-mIL-10 was successfully synthesized, packed and augmented, which could highly express protein IL-10. Bone marrow-derived dendritic cells were successfully cultured and transduced in vitro. It suggested that it is feasible to transfect mice dendritic cells by Ad-mIL-10 adenovirus vector. The study can provide more sufficient theoretic evidence for the possibility of correlative gene therapy.
8.Curative effect of L-carnitine on neonatal abnormal cardiac troponin I caused by asphyxia
Yu SHENG ; Hui CONG ; Fei GUO ; Meiyu XU ; Hong ZHANG
Tianjin Medical Journal 2015;(9):1034-1036
Objective To explore the protective effect of L-carnitine on neonates with myocardial injury caused by as?phyxia. Methods Forty-four neonates with myocardial injury caused by asphyxia were randomly divided into L-carnitine treatment group (21 cases) and control group (23 cases). Patients in control group were received routine treatment and pa?tients in treatment group were given L-carnitine 0. 1 g/(kg · d) on the basis of routine treatment for 7 days. Symptoms and physical signs were observed before therapy and during the treatment in two groups. Before and after the treatment, plasma levels of free L-carnitine and cardiac troponin I (cTnI) were detected with the method of colorimetric assay and chemilumi?nescent, respectively. Results The clinical effective rate was significantly higher in treatment group than that of control group (90.48%vs 60.87%, P<0. 05). Compared with the control group, there was a significantly higher plasma concentra?tion of free L-carnitine in treatment group after treatment [(27.00±5.69)μmol/L vs (13.20±3.04)μmol/L, P<0.05]. In treat?ment group, plasma concentration of free L-carnitine was significantly higher after treatment than that of pre-therapy [(14.87 ± 3.95)μmol/L,P<0.05]. Compared with the control group, there was a significantly lower plasma concentration of cTnI after treatment in treatment group [(0.025±0.006)μg/L vs (0.046±0.010)μg/L, P<0.05]. In the treatment group, there was a significant correlation between decreased plasma concentration of cTnI and increased plasma concentration of free L-carnitine (r=0.899, P<0.05). Conclusion Administration of L-carnitine can effectively decrease the abnormal plasma lev?el of cTnI in neonates with myocardial injury caused by asphyxia, and thereby protect the myocardium.
9.Analysis of nosocomial infection in patients with multiple trauma in intensive care unit
Yaqin CHEN ; Xiaoming ZHANG ; Fei WANG ; Weifang XU
Chinese Journal of Emergency Medicine 2010;19(9):994-996
Objective To discuss the features of nosocomial infection in patients with multiple trauma in intensive care unit and the preventive measures. Method The nosocomial infections occurred in 137 patients with multiple trauma were analyzed including site of infection, pathogenic organisms and bacterial strains. Results The rate of nosocomial infection was 62.8%, mainly the lower respiratory tract infection and wound infection, the G-negative bacteria infection accounted for 67.8%, mostly Escherichia Coli, Pseudomonas aeruginosa and A cinctobacter baumanni I. The G-positive bacteria infection accounted for 32.2%, mainly Staphylococcus aureus and Coagulase negative staphylococcus. The positive detection rates of Klebsiella and pseudomonas aeruginosa were increasing year afer year. Conclusions The incidence of nosocomial infection in patients with multiple trauma is high, suggesting some appropriate preventive measures should be taken to reduce the rate of infection.
10.The changes of serum bilirubin level in elderly patients with acute cerebral infarction and its significance
Ying XING ; Xu ZHANG ; Chundi CHANG ; Fei LI ; Jiajun CHEN
Chinese Journal of Geriatrics 2014;33(2):126-128
Objective To investigate the changes of serum bilirubin level in elderly patients with acute cerebral infarction and its significance.Methods 164 hospitalized elderly patients,who suffered from acute cerebral infarction within 1 week after onset,were divided into 2 groups according to age:group A aged over 60 years(n=85) and group B aged 40-60 years(n=79),and 66 healthy subjects aged over 40 years were collected as controls(group C).Serum bilirubin levels in all subjects were determined.The ratio of pulse pressure over mean arterial pressure(PP/MAP) in group A and B was calculated.Nerve function scores in the three groups were detected before and after 2 weeks of treatment.Meanwhile,the data of risk factors including blood glucose,blood pressure,blood lipids,smoking and drinking in group A and B were collected.Results Compared with group C,serum total,direct,indirect bilirubin levels were increased in group A and B(both P<0.01),and the change was smaller in group A than in group B(P<0.05).The nerve function scores was lower in group A than in group B before and after treatment [(35.2±12.6) vs.(44.3±7.9),(40.7±9.1) vs.(51.3± 4.1),t=5.58,9.73,both P<0.01],but PP/MAP and the numbers of risk factors were higher in group A than in group B [(0.46±0.06) vs.(0.38±0.06),93.01 vs.71.20,both P<0.01].There were no significant correlations of serum total,direct and indirect bilirubin levels with nerve function scores in group A or B(all P>0.05).Conclusions Serum bilirubin level is increased in patients with acute cerebral infarction,but the endogenous antioxidant capacity is decreased because of aging,multiple risk factors and more serious atherosclerosis in elderly patients,and the increment of bilirubin level is relatively smaller in acute cerebral ischemia,leading to the reduced protective effect against stress.Serum bilirubin level may influence the prognosis in patients with acute cerebral infarction.
